The outcome of this doesn't really concern me as my KD doesn't have any couples or roomates, however there are no advantages a couple playing in the same KD would have, that non couple KDs do not. The arguement doesn't make sense.
If we were talking 10 years ago then yes, there would be major advantages. I have half the people in my KD's phone numbers, the other half I have their email addresses. Half of those people's email messages get delivered directly to their phones nowadays. When my KD gets waved, we send out txts and emails. When we attack, we send txts and emails to t/ms to cast pitfalls, ns, or bg. Communication is so easy these days, its basically like being in the same room with them. I have a KD mate who lives in Indonesia and I live in the US. If he wants to attack and needs a pitfalls cast, he sends me a txt, and halfway across the world I get that msg instantly. I see no advantage that legit couples, roomates, or families have over anyone who cares enough about the game to pick up a phone.
